Mawlamyinegyun (Burmese: မော်လမြိုင်ကျွန်း; also spelt Moulmeingyun and known as Mawgyun), is a town in the Ayeyarwady Region of south-west Myanmar. It is the seat of the Mawlamyinegyun Township in the Labutta District. The town is situated in the delta of the Irrawaddy River. Around 10% of the population of the township lives in Mawlamyinegyun, which in 2014 was approximately 32,915 people.[1]
It is the setting for Ma Ma Lay's 1955 novel, Not Out of Hate.
